Discover the rich flavors of traditional Latin cooking with this Picadillo recipe. Perfect for serving with rice or as a filling for empanadas, this dish is both hearty and delicious.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Calories: 210

Ingredients
  

  • ½ pound ground beef
  • 1 cube sofrito about 2 tablespoons
  • 1 large tomato diced
  • 1 large onion diced
  • 1 cup tomato sauce
  • Olive oil for cooking
  • Adobo seasoning to taste
  • Black pepper to taste
  • Dash of Worcestershire sauce

Method
 

  1. Dice tomato and onion, have sofrito and seasonings ready.
  2. Coat a large pan with olive oil, heat on high.
  3. Add sofrito to hot oil, stir frequently.
  4. Stir in diced onions and tomatoes until onions soften.
  5. Add ground beef, cook until fully browned.
  6. Add adobo, Worcestershire sauce, stir to meld flavors.
  7. Reduce heat to medium, add tomato sauce and black pepper, simmer to combine.
  8. Adjust seasoning as needed.
  9. Cook for 20 minutes total, until flavors blend.
  10. Serve with rice, in empanadas, or as desired.

Storage & Meal Prep
Refrigerator: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 3-4 days.
Freezer: Freeze in a sealed container for up to 2-3 months. Thaw overnight in the fridge.
Reheat: Warm in a skillet over medium heat, in the microwave, or in a 350°F oven until heated through.
